This is the tower the architects told me they reduced each floor by 150mm to save costs thus reducing its overall height by 10m, from 130m down to 120m.
anyway its a nice res tower! should look good in its location!

The site behind the Park royal that has the Budget rentacar place on it was due for a new development. My partner actually new the developer who used to come into the bar at the Park Royal (now royal on the park), and he showed him the plans for a 70 storyish apartment tower which was to be roundish with spirals up it or something. I never saw the plans and my partner isn't realy good at describing them either. I think the idea is on hold as I haven't heard anything of late. Perhaps he was frightened off by what the Premier said

As for the Park Royal itself there is some gossip that it will be demolished in about 5 years. It is currently owned by the sultan of Brunei. There are no actual plans for it yet though.
